The Ghana Natural Gas Fired Electricity Generation Market is witnessing significant growth due to the country`s abundant natural gas reserves and increasing emphasis on cleaner energy sources. The market is driven by government initiatives to expand gas infrastructure, attract investments in gas-fired power plants, and reduce reliance on traditional sources like oil and hydroelectricity. Key players in the market include Ghana National Gas Company, Volta River Authority, and private sector companies like Eni and Springfield Group. The market is poised for further expansion with ongoing projects such as the expansion of the West African Gas Pipeline and the development of additional gas fields. In the Ghana Natural Gas Fired Electricity Generation Market, several challenges are faced. These include inadequate infrastructure for gas transmission and distribution, leading to supply constraints and inefficiencies in delivering gas to power plants. Additionally, fluctuating gas prices and unreliable gas supply from offshore fields can disrupt the operations of gas-fired power plants, affecting the stability of electricity generation. Limited investment in gas infrastructure and technology upgrades further hinders the market`s growth potential. Regulatory issues, such as delays in licensing and permitting processes, also pose challenges to the development of natural gas-fired electricity generation projects in Ghana. Overcoming these obstacles will require increased investment in infrastructure, improved regulatory frameworks, and enhanced collaboration between stakeholders in the energy sector.

The government of Ghana has implemented various policies to promote natural gas-fired electricity generation in the country. These policies include the National Energy Policy, which aims to encourage the development of natural gas resources and promote cleaner energy sources. The Renewable Energy Act also includes provisions for natural gas as a renewable energy source, further supporting its use in electricity generation. Additionally, the government has introduced the Gas Master Plan to optimize the use of natural gas for power generation and industrial purposes. These policies collectively aim to increase the share of natural gas in Ghana`s energy mix, reduce reliance on traditional fossil fuels, and promote a more sustainable and environmentally friendly electricity generation sector.
